Junior Software Engineer – Real‑time Game Streaming
DeOS · Waterloo
Description du poste
About the role
DeOS is looking for a motivated new‑grad software engineer to join its real‑time game streaming team in Montreal. You will work on cutting‑edge edge‑computing technology that enables instant, high‑performance gaming directly in a browser.
Key responsibilities
- Design, implement and optimise C++ components for low‑latency game streaming.
- Develop backend services and APIs with Node.js and TypeScript for session management, matchmaking and streaming orchestration.
- Build and maintain video/audio streaming pipelines, handling encoding, decoding, buffering and synchronisation.
- Implement and fine‑tune network protocols such as WebRTC, UDP and TCP to guarantee smooth gameplay.
- Contribute to client‑side performance using TypeScript‑based applications.
- Debug latency, packet‑loss and performance bottlenecks in real‑time systems.
- Participate in code reviews, performance testing and continuous optimisation of the streaming stack.
Required profile
- Degree in Computer Science, Software Engineering, Physics or Mathematics.
- Strong ability to learn quickly and adapt to new technologies.
- Willingness to relocate to Montreal.
Required skills
- C++ programming.
- Node.js development.
- TypeScript.
- WebRTC.
- UDP and TCP networking.
What we offer
- True ownership and impact from day one.
- Fast‑learning environment with strong mentorship.
- Opportunity to work on cutting‑edge streaming technologies.
- Collaborative, high‑performance team culture.
- Clear growth path to mid‑level and senior roles.
- Competitive pay and benefits.
Questions fréquentes
Pourquoi signalez-vous cette offre ?
Postulez en 30 secondes
Entrez votre email pour postuler. Un compte sera cree automatiquement.
En continuant, vous acceptez nos conditions d'utilisation.
Deja un compte ? Connexion
Publie il y a 5 jours
Expire dans 1 mois
18 vues · 0 interesses
Boostez vos chances
Importez votre CV : nous vous proposons les offres qui matchent votre profil.
Analyse de votre CV en cours...
DeOS
Waterloo
Offres similaires
-
Software Developer – Android Glasses System UI
Google Waterloo -
Software Developer – Developer Platform
Verily Health Waterloo -
Android Application Software Developer
Ford Motor Company Waterloo -
Vice President, Digital Health & Chief Information Officer
Halton Healthcare Oakville -
Programmer Analyst – Software Development & Maintenance
Percy Miller Inc Montréal